Originally posted by Roger R:

Damn nice ride, one of 499 made


almost there was 500 '70 Boss 9's made
in '69 there were 859 made, and it is a 69 (note the lights)
there were some special ones made also

hows this for interesting: my fathers car has the highest 69 vin number the is know to have survived, last I knew anyway, but the KK number is not the last one for 69

The car should also be a bit rarer then it is now, it is all original but the paint. The car was originally the Black Jade color. It is a darker Green that almost looks like a metal flake paint of today, but back then it wasn't a popular color, but red makes the car a bit more
